The Role of Magnesium
Magnesium is a vital mineral that contributes to various bodily functions, including:
- Muscle Function: Magnesium helps to relax muscles and prevent cramps, especially during intense training.
- Energy Production: It plays a crucial role in converting food into energy, which is critical for optimal performance.
- Protein Synthesis: Adequate magnesium levels support muscle recovery and growth by aiding in protein synthesis.
The Role of Potassium
Potassium is another essential mineral that is crucial during workout cycles due to its role in:
- Fluid Balance: It helps maintain proper hydration levels, which is vital for endurance during workouts.
- Nerve Function: Potassium is necessary for transmitting nerve signals, ensuring optimal muscle contractions.
- Blood Pressure Regulation: It helps maintain blood pressure levels, which is essential for overall cardiovascular health during intense activities.
